Twilight Music and Movement (Central Square)
If you're looking to shake your sillies out before bed, join us for thirty minutes of music and movement! This evening dance party will be full of maracas and tambourines, colorful scarves, and lots of movement and dance. Recommended for ages 0-5 and their caregivers. For more information, please call the Central Square Branch Children's Room at 617-349-4012.
